The size of gutters depends on your home’s roof area and local climate conditions. In Mobile, where annual rainfall averages over 65 inches and hurricane season brings intense storms, 6-inch gutters are typically recommended for most homes. These larger gutters can handle the Gulf Coast’s heavy downpours and protect foundations from Mobile’s sandy soil erosion. For smaller homes or those with less roof surface area, 5-inch gutters may suffice, though the region’s humid climate and frequent severe weather often make the larger size a safer choice. Consider factors like your roof’s pitch and the number of stories when determining the appropriate gutter size for your Mobile home.

New gutters in Mobile’s unique climate require regular upkeep without protection. The area’s 65+ inches of annual rainfall, frequent tropical storms, and local vegetation like pine needles, oak leaves, and Spanish moss can quickly accumulate in gutters. Typically, homeowners need to clean their gutters every 3-4 months to maintain proper water flow and protect their homes. While traditional maintenance is common, various gutter protection systems are available that can help reduce cleaning frequency and are designed to handle Mobile’s heavy rains while blocking debris.

Gutters protect your home by channeling rainwater away from your foundation, walls, and landscaping. In Mobile, where we receive over 65 inches of annual rainfall and face intense summer thunderstorms and hurricane risks, properly functioning gutters are essential. They prevent costly foundation damage, which is particularly important in our Gulf Coast region where heavy rains and high humidity can compromise soil stability. During storms, gutters help manage the flow of water away from your home, protecting against basement flooding and preventing erosion of our sandy coastal soil. This is especially crucial when dealing with local debris like pine needles, oak leaves, and Spanish moss that are common in Mobile’s historic districts and newer neighborhoods.
